Key Findings from Lohuis et al. (2007)

  • Bears recycle urea into protein to maintain muscle mass
  • Protein synthesis continues despite zero food intake
  • Muscle mass is actively maintained, not just passively preserved
  • Metabolic efficiency dramatically increases during hibernation
